在当今信息化快速发展的时代,网站建设越来越受到企业和个人的重视,Dedecms(织梦内容管理系统)因其简单易用和功能强大而广受欢迎,当用户尝试添加一个长URL到官方网站或演示地址时,可能会遇到字段长度不足导致的截断问题,面对这一挑战,本文将提供一系列解决方案,帮助用户有效扩展Dedecms中的字段长度,确保网址能够完整显示,具体分析如下:
1、理解Dedecms的数据库结构
dede_addonsoft表的作用:此表是Dedecms中用来存储软件插件信息的数据表,包括插件的名称、版本、官方网址和演示地址等。
字段长度限制:默认情况下,dede_addonsoft表中officialUrl和officialDemo字段的长度可能设置得比较短,不足以存放较长的现代网址。
2、后台SQL运行器的操作方法
访问SQL运行器:在Dedecms后台管理界面中,找到SQL运行器的工具入口。
执行SQL修改指令:通过SQL运行器可以执行更改字段属性的SQL语句,将officialUrl和officialDemo字段的长度从默认值修改为200字符长度。
3、ALTER TABLE语句的使用
修改字段长度:ALTER TABLE语句是SQL中用于修改数据库表结构的指令,通过该指令可以轻松更改字段的长度设定。
具体SQL语句:执行以下两段SQL代码分别增加officialUrl和officialDemo字段的长度至200个字符,以适应更长的网址输入。
4、验证修改效果
检查字段长度:修改后,通过数据库管理工具查看字段属性,确认长度已经更新至200字符。
测试网址添加:在Dedecms中尝试再次添加长网址,查看是否能够完整显示无截断。
5、常见问题解决
权限问题:确保有足够的权限去修改数据库表的结构。
数据备份:在进行任何数据库结构修改前,建议先备份相关数据,以防操作错误导致数据丢失。
6、其他相关Dedecms修改方法学习
现有文献资源:查阅其他关于Dedecms字段长度修改的教程和文章,如文章标题长度修改、全站伪静态实现等。
社群交流:参与Dedecms用户社群,交流修改经验和技巧。
在解决Dedecms字段长度不足的问题后,还需注意以下相关的FAQs,以便对解决方案有更深入的理解和应用:
*FAQs*:
1. 为何我在Dedecms后台直接操作还是遇到了字段长度限制?
这可能是因为直接在后台进行的操作没有正确反映到数据库结构上,建议使用SQL运行器执行ALTER TABLE语句来直接修改数据库结构。
2. 如何确定我执行的SQL语句是否正确无误?
执行SQL语句前最好先在测试环境进行尝试,确认无误后再应用于生产环境,执行后要检查字段属性是否已改变,并测试功能是否正常。
Dedecms中的字段长度问题可以通过直接修改数据库结构来解决,使用ALTER TABLE语句是一种直接有效的方法,可以灵活调整字段长度以适应实际需求,不过在操作过程中需注意权限和数据安全,确保操作前有充分的准备和备份,掌握这些技巧后,就能更好地管理和利用Dedecms进行内容的发布和管理。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/983274.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复